The bottom part of the stand came from a work light at Lowes. I build the tool tray and the top plate the truck sits on.


You still have access to all the screws in the chassis and a place for parts and tools. :cool:

Alright guys just an update on the stand the MT is so heavy that I had to tighten the nuts for the adjustment down and they are plastic so one broke. I guess I will have to build my own bottom section. I thought I would let yall know before anyone tried using the light stand.
